Another Anthony Davis injury has left the Los Angeles Lakers treading water again, and the defense fell apart in a 134-120 loss to the Kings last time out. They cannot afford a slip-up here against the struggling Charlotte Hornets.

LeBron James & Co. have five more wins than the Hornets, who’ve had a wretched December, losing nine of their 11 games. LaMelo Ball is back, yet Charlotte was blown out by the Clippers on Wednesday despite his triple-double.

In the words of Hornets head coach Steve Clifford, “Until we care about something besides how many points we score, we’re not going to win much.” Clifford slammed his team’s effort after giving up 141 points in an overtime loss to the Pistons on December 14, and things haven’t gotten much better since.

In fact, you have to go back to December 3 for the last time Charlotte held an opponent to fewer than 119 points. Wednesday’s 126-105 loss to the Clippers was the latest setback, as L.A. shot 50% from the field and a blistering 47% from beyond the arc.

In short, this Charlotte defense should be an early holiday gift for LeBron James, who will have his pick of minus defenders to target in the halfcourt. We should be in for a high-scoring battle tonight.

Even without Davis, the Lakers can put up points as long as James is setting the table for his teammates. Dennis Schroder, Lonnie Walker IV, and Thomas Bryant combined for 54 points against the Kings. Schroder had a 30-point night against Phoenix earlier in the week, and the Lakers have shot at least 40% from 3-point range in three straight.

I’m counting on the hosts to put on a (Lake) show here and crack the 120-point mark against a Hornets team that’s still not defending consistently. 

My best bet: Lakers team total Over 118.5 (-130 at bet365)

Hornets vs Lakers spread analysis

While the Hornets are surely turning their attention towards what could be a pick at the top of the 2023 draft, LaMelo Ball’s return after an injury-riddled first third of the season gives the Charlotte offense a puncher's chance of papering over defensive flaws to keep up on the scoreboard. His next-level playmaking is seemingly the biggest reason that the Hornets are only 3.5-point underdogs tonight.

You could certainly make the case for a higher line. Though the Lakers are 12-18-1 against the spread this season, they’ve won six of the last seven matchups against the Hornets, covering the spread in each of those victories. Meanwhile, Charlotte is 1-4 ATS in its last five games playing on one day’s rest.

If you’re laying the points here, you can hang your hat on LeBron bringing his A-game. The King is coming off a 31-point, 11-assist performance in Sacramento and will again be the primary source of offense for Darvin Ham’s men.

Keep in mind, though, that the Lakers are in action on Christmas Day — and that might prompt a slightly reduced minutes load for James and Russell Westbrook, especially if the hosts can build a comfortable fourth-quarter lead.

Hornets vs Lakers Over/Under analysis

Don’t go into this game expecting a lot of defense. As I’ve covered above, the Hornets have been unable to string together enough stops during their miserable December run, and the Over is 4-1 in Charlotte’s last five games following a straight-up loss by more than 10 points. 

That’s not just a byproduct of poor defense — the visitors have plenty of offensive punch. Kelly Oubre Jr. poured in 31 points in Monday’s win in Sacramento, and Ball does a terrific job of finding open shooters.

The Lakers have been trending towards the Over lately too, and their defense has suffered without Davis (four Kings scored 20 or more points on Wednesday night in Sacramento). The Over has hit in the Lakers’ last six games following an ATS loss and in their last five games following a SU loss by more than 10 points.

Westbrook’s expected return after a two-game absence would be a boost for the hosts’ offense, giving them another ball-handling option if James is fighting through double teams.
